Moniaive is a village in the Southern Scotland county of Dumfries and Galloway, neighbouring Thornhill. It enjoys a scenic location at the northern end of the Cairn Valley, where four valleys meet, and its name derives from a Gaelic phrase meaning "Hill of Streams", making is a very popular destination for outdoor pursuits and exploration of the beautiful Scottish landscape.
This was a planned development by a private landowner in the 17th century, that now offers a relatively modern take on the traditional village format, with a convenience shop, a post office, an organic café, and several arts and crafts studios, along with two reputable hotels, with bars and restaurants.
